Uniting Counselling and Mediation are seeking an Anchor Counsellor to support children and young people (0–18) and their parents post‑separation. This part‑time 12‑month contract is 3 days per week (21 hours), based in Newcastle, with flexibility to work Monday‑Friday. The role is part of a new specialist Anchor counselling model based on trauma‑informed care.
Role Responsibilities
- Provide individual therapy, family therapy and group‑based support to children and young people.
- Engage parents to strengthen parent‑child relationships and reduce chronic stress and trauma symptoms post‑separation.
- Deliver a 6‑to‑10 session model for separation challenges.
- Offer long‑term trauma‑informed therapy (up to 20 sessions) for children and young people affected by domestic and family violence.
- Facilitate therapeutic group programs for children, young people, and parents.
- Collaborate within a multidisciplinary team through case discussions, team meetings and professional development.
- Allocate time for supervision, documentation and training.
- Contribute to the rollout of modality‑specific interventions, including trauma‑focused CBT.
Qualifications
- Tertiary qualifications in Psychology, Social Work, Counselling, or a related field.
- Experience working therapeutically with children, young people (5–18) and/or parents.
- Understanding of child protection issues and trauma‑informed practice.
- Eligibility for membership with a relevant professional body.
Additional Requirements
- Experience delivering long‑term counselling or group therapy.
- Knowledge of and experience working in the context of domestic/family violence and high‑conflict family dynamics.
- Training in trauma‑focused approaches (CBT, play therapy, etc.).
